Planck Length – The Smallest Possible Distance
Introduction : The Planck length is mind-bogglingly tiny, about 1.6 × 10⁻³⁵ meters. It's so small that comparing it to a proton is like comparing a proton to the entire visible universe. Below this length, our normal physics stops working. Gravity and quantum effects become equally strong. The Planck length is nature's hard limit on how finely we can measure space itself.
History & Origin : German physicist Max Planck discovered this natural length in 1899 when he created a system of units from fundamental constants. He combined gravity, the speed of light, and quantum mechanics into one tiny number. For decades, it seemed purely theoretical. Today, string theory and quantum gravity researchers take the Planck length seriously. It marks the frontier where our understanding of reality reaches its current limit.
Current Use : Theoretical physicists use the Planck length when studying quantum gravity and the beginning of the universe. String theory says strings are roughly this size. Cosmologists think the universe's structure might become 'fuzzy' at the Planck length. Science writers mention it to show how strange reality gets at the smallest scales. Research papers on quantum foam and loop quantum gravity always include the Planck length as a natural limit.
Furlong – The Farming Field Unit
Introduction : The furlong is an old unit equal to 220 yards or one-eighth of a mile. That's about 201 meters. The name comes from 'furrow long', meaning the length of a plowed furrow in a farm field. It's roughly the size of two football fields placed end to end. Today, it survives mostly in horse racing.
History & Origin : Furlongs date back to medieval England. Farmers needed a standard length for plowing fields. They defined it as the distance an ox team could plow before resting. Eight furlongs made one mile, tying land measurement to distance. In the 1300s, King Edward II standardized the furlong. It remained important for surveying land for hundreds of years.
Current Use : Horse racing is where furlongs live on today. Races are described as five furlongs or a mile and a quarter. Bettors and trainers use furlongs constantly. Some rural land deeds still use furlongs for property descriptions. The occasional history book mentions furlongs when talking about old measurements. Otherwise, it's mostly a charming piece of measurement history.
